Transaction 136a5057c276bddc4ebf96ed2c2e4588344098c858ddd01ab96d79cafa59604d

1 Input
1 Outputs
  • 136a5057c276bddc4ebf96ed2c2e4588344098c858ddd01ab96d79cafa59604d:0
  • value  1490996
    address  15nUmsPb4i75M5qExaGXvcHgzPKYfDQSsC